The point at which the service is due is
calculated from the last indicator zero re-
set. It is determined by two parameters:
-
the distance travelled,
-
the time elapsed since the last
service.

More than 1 800 miles (3 000 km)
remain before the next service is due
When the ignition is switched on, no
service information appears on the
display.
Between 600 miles (1 000 km) and
1 800 miles (3 000 km) remain before
the next service is due
For 5 seconds after the ignition is
switched on, the spanner symbolising
the service operations comes on. The
distance recorder display line indicates
service is due.

Less than 600 miles (1 000 km)
remain before the next service is
due
Example: 900 km remain before the
For 5 seconds after the ignition is
switched on, the display indicates:
5 seconds after the ignition is switched
on, the distance recorder resumes its
normal operation. The spanner re-
mains on to indicate that a service
must be carried out soon.
